About the course

If you are passionate about working with children and eager to explore their cognitive, emotional, and behavioral development, this British Psychological Society-accredited degree offers an engaging pathway. You will join a supportive community of students and experts, gaining essential knowledge and skills in child psychology to prepare for rewarding careers. The program emphasizes research methods, culminating in an independent project on child development, allowing you to contribute to ongoing research and psychological theories.In Year 1, you will cover core psychological sub-disciplines and research techniques, alongside employability training. Year 2 delves into topics like child development, social psychology, and ethical considerations in working with young people. Year 3 involves advanced modules in developmental and educational psychology, plus optional subjects, with personalized supervision for your research project. This degree features an award-winning employability program and opportunities in a vibrant research environment, all within an inclusive learning community.
